Subject: Stratus-List: Contact with Stratus
I recently had a bit of excitment. After the annual and an oil change
I took the bird up. I knew I would probably smell a little oil from what
had dripped on the pipes. By the end of the runway at about 300ft I
realized this is more smoke than expected as the cockpit started looking
blue. Short story two quick lelt turns and back on the ground. At the
hanger when I stopped smoke was coming out from under the cowling and
dripping out the bottom. The back of the engine was covered with oil and
I guessed that I has a problem with the oil filter I had just replaced.
I took it off and inspected it but found nothing. So putting on a new
one and cleaning some of the oil off of the engine I ran it to find that
it was coming out of the front seal under the pulley. Removing the
pulley, and that bolt is REALLY TIGHT, I found that the seal had shifted
into the engine. I had seen one other posting about this and was wonder
if anybody else had had the problem. I put in a new seal with hardening
Permetex to hold it. The engine has about 300 hours I hope this is not a
reacuring problem.
